Indication & Scope
Unasyn® is a prescription β-lactam/β-lactamase inhibitor combination indicated for the treatment of susceptible bacterial infections, including respiratory tract, urinary tract, intra-abdominal, gynecologic, skin and soft tissue, bone and joint infections, septicemia, and gonorrhea. It is also indicated for perioperative prophylaxis in abdominal and gynecologic surgery.
- Mechanism: Sulbactam irreversibly inhibits β-lactamase enzymes, protecting ampicillin from enzymatic degradation and restoring antibacterial activity against β-lactamase-producing organisms.
- Drug class: Aminopenicillin/β-lactamase inhibitor combination.
- Clinical use: Treatment of susceptible bacterial infections and prevention of postoperative infections in selected surgical procedures.

How to use ?
Recommended Dose: Adults: 1.5–3 g every 6–8 hours by intravenous infusion or intramuscular injection, depending on infection severity.
Time: Administer by intravenous infusion over 15–30 minutes or slow intravenous injection.
Instructions for use: For intravenous or intramuscular use under medical supervision. Dose adjustment is required in patients with renal impairment. Do not mix in the same infusion solution with aminoglycosides.
Interaction: Probenecid may increase ampicillin concentrations. Monitor anticoagulant effects with warfarin and use caution with methotrexate. Avoid mixing with aminoglycosides in the same solution.
Side effects: Common adverse reactions include diarrhea, nausea, vomiting, rash, pruritus, injection-site reactions, and elevated liver enzymes. Serious reactions include hypersensitivity, Clostridioides difficile–associated diarrhea, hematologic abnormalities, and seizures in susceptible patients.

FAQ
What is Unasyn® (Ampicillin Sodium and Sulbactam Sodium for Injection) used for?
It is used to treat moderate to severe bacterial infections, including respiratory, urinary, abdominal, pelvic, skin, and systemic infections.
How does Unasyn® (Ampicillin Sodium and Sulbactam Sodium for Injection) work?
Ampicillin kills bacteria by inhibiting cell wall synthesis, while sulbactam blocks β-lactamase enzymes that cause antibiotic resistance.
How is Unasyn® (Ampicillin Sodium and Sulbactam Sodium for Injection) administered?
It is administered by intravenous infusion or intramuscular injection under healthcare professional supervision.
Can patients with penicillin allergy use Unasyn® (Ampicillin Sodium and Sulbactam Sodium for Injection)?
No. Patients with serious hypersensitivity reactions to penicillins or β-lactam antibiotics should not use this medicine.
